Bugs:
Not compatible with:
twitter.com
https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Astronomy
https://github.com/lukesampson/scoop-extras
https://orgmode.org/org.html
when these pages/sites complete loading the whole page gets dark and can't see anything.
--------
EDIT: / EDIT2:
:( I have no idea what it has conflict with. On github.com and en.wikipedia.org, it works fine for most of pages, but just gets whole dark page for a few specific pages likes I have listed above.
(Windows 10 1803, Firefox Developer Edition 62.0b12(64bit))
UPDATE: I've found the cause of this issue, Midnight Lizard conflicts with *Vim Vixen* on some websites or partial of these site's pages. But don't know who to be blamed.
Opened issue: https://github.com/Midnight-Lizard/Midnight-Lizard/issues/153
--------
EDIT3: P.S. When Midnight Lizard is enabled and dropped in Firefox's Overflow Menu, its option page is not scaled properly and it's hard to see anything.

Respuesta del desarrollador
publicado el hace 8 añosPlease try to disable other extensions.
Websites you've mentioned work correct (but both work better with Simplified mode).
The problem should be with some extension that adds transparent or hidden overlays and Midnight Lizard accidentally changes their color. Most likely it might be extensions with similar functionality with Midnight Lizard.
Best regards
Midnight Lizard
